<h2>The First-Quarter Moon: A Celestial Phenomenon</h2> <p>During the first quarter phase, the moon is positioned at a 90-degree angle relative to the Earth and the Sun, resulting in half of the moon's surface being illuminated by sunlight. This phase occurs approximately one week after the new moon and is an opportune time for lunar observation, as the shadows cast by the sun create an enhanced contrast on the lunar surface, revealing its craters and mountains in striking detail.</p>
<p>Moreover, the perigee aspect of this lunar event refers to the point at which the moon is closest to Earth in its elliptical orbit. When the moon is at perigee, it appears larger and brighter in the sky, providing a stunning visual experience for those lucky enough to witness this unique alignment.</p>
<h2>Setting the Scene: Perfect Conditions for Observation</h2> <p>For optimal viewing of the first-quarter perigee moon, it is advisable to find a location away from city lights and light pollution. Ideal spots include parks, rural areas, or any open space with a clear view of the horizon. The darker the sky, the more vivid the moon will appear against the backdrop of twinkling stars.</p>
<p>For those interested in enhancing their viewing experience, consider using binoculars or a small telescope. These tools will allow observers to see the moon's surface features in greater detail, including its craters and maria—vast, dark plains formed by ancient volcanic activity.</p>
<h2>Connecting to the Cosmos: The Legacy of Nearby Stars</h2> <p>While gazing at the moon, it is also fascinating to reflect on the broader cosmic context. A recent study published in <em>The Astrophysical Journal</em> sheds light on the historical significance of the stars Adhara and Mirzam. Approximately 4.4 million years ago, these stars passed remarkably close to our solar system, altering the cosmic landscape in profound ways.</p>
<h3>Adhara and Mirzam: A Brief Overview</h3> <ul> <li><strong>Adhara</strong>: Located in the constellation Canis Major, Adhara is one of the brightest stars in the night sky, known for its striking blue-white color.</li> <li><strong>Mirzam</strong>: Also found in Canis Major, Mirzam is notable for its brightness and is often used as a point of reference for navigating the night sky.</li> </ul>
<p>According to Jamie Carter, the author of the study, the close encounter with these stars caused them to become four to six times brighter than Sirius, the current brightest star visible from Earth. This surge in brightness had significant repercussions for the interstellar medium surrounding our solar system.</p>
<h2>The Impact on Earth: Shielding Life</h2> <p>The study suggests that the proximity of Adhara and Mirzam energized surrounding gases, leading to the formation of protective interstellar clouds. These clouds likely played a crucial role in shielding the Earth from harmful cosmic particles. By absorbing and deflecting these particles, the clouds contributed to the preservation of our ozone layer, which is essential for life on our planet.</p>
